Types of Registered Agent Services
Registered agent services can vary significantly based on the needs of a firm and the particular requirements of different states. One typical type is the professional registered agent service, which operates as a business dedicated to offering registered agent assistance to various companies. These providers typically include a variety of services including legal document handling, compliance reminders, and periodic report filings. Businesses often select commercial registered agents for their dependability and experience in managing state regulations.
Another type is the local registered agent service, which focuses on providing registered agent support in a specific geographic area. These agents are especially beneficial for local businesses or startups that operate within a local market. They can provide tailored services and a better understanding of local statutory requirements, ensuring that businesses remain within legal bounds with state laws. Local registered agents can serve as a business's point of communication for service of process, legal documents, and other critical communications.
Lastly, online registered agent services have surfaced as a common option in our online world. These services allow firms to keep a registered agent presence without the need for a physical office. They include an virtual platform for administering official documents, compliance notifications, and other essential services. This adaptability makes online registered agents an appealing choice for remote businesses and those looking to minimize their real footprint while remaining compliant with state regulations.

Cost Factors for Registered Agent Solutions
As you evaluate registered agent services, the cost can fluctuate significantly based on a number of elements. Initially, the scope of services provided by the registered agent company plays a key role in determining the fee. A basic registered agent service usually includes the receipt and forwarding of legal documents, but expanded solutions may include additional features like regulatory alerts, business mail handling, and annual report filing. These supplemental services can increase the overall cost but may conserve businesses time and ensure compliance with state requirements.
One more cost factor is the type of business entity that requires registered agent services. For example, LLCs and corporations may have different registered agent requirements, and this can affect the fees imposed by registered agent providers. Additionally, the operational scale of the business can affect pricing. Greater businesses with multiple entities may seek nationwide registered agent services that ensure coverage across various states, resulting in higher costs compared to those that seek services in a single state.
Finally, it is important to evaluate the standing and dependability of the registered agent company. Seasoned registered agents with a established track record often charge increased fees due to their know-how and reliability. However, finding affordable registered agent services that balance cost with quality can be beneficial for startups and small businesses.
